The Power of Co-Location: Maximizing Hospital Outcomes Through Integrated Service Lines

As we move through 2026, the medical complexity of the average U.S. patient has reached a new peak.* With an aging population and an increasing number of patients with co-morbidities, healthcare providers must be more agile than ever.

In today’s landscape, flexibility is no longer a luxury; it is a core operational necessity. Health systems are facing a rapid evolution in patient expectations, shifting reimbursement models toward value-based care, and the urgent need to integrate artificial intelligence (AI) and other digital health tools into physical spaces.

To stay competitive in 2026, healthcare leaders are moving away from rigid, siloed facility designs. Instead, they are prioritizing flexible infrastructure that can adapt to changing service line demands. Whether it’s transitioning bed capacity between acute and post-acute care or reconfiguring spaces for specialized rehabilitation or behavioral health needs, nimbleness must be integrated into both short-term operations and long-term strategic planning.

The Power of Co-Location

One of the most effective ways to achieve this agility is through the co-location of multiple service lines on a single campus. By bringing together acute care, rehabilitation and behavioral health, hospitals can:
Infographic Thumbnail

      • Optimize patient transitions by helping to ensure seamless transitions between levels of care as patient acuity changes.
      • Maximize resource efficiency through shared resources such as staffing, technology and administrative overhead across diverse departments.
      • Enhance clinical outcomes by providing a holistic environment that treats the "whole patient" in one centralized location.
